For the price, it’s the best cotton flannel-lined sleeping bag for winter for as low as -10 degrees F weather. The ‘extreme’ temperature rating is essentially ‘the survival temperature’. Put simply, this is the very limit at which the bag will keep you alive without frostbite, or any other temperature related ailments. It is not the lowest temperature you will be comfortable in and you should not expect regular use of the bag at this temperature. A higher fill power down will do the same insulating power of a higher amount of lesser down, meaning that a sleeping bag will need less of it to sport the same temperature rating. For example, a 32-degree sleeping bag made with 650 fill down will have more bulk and weight than that of a 32-degree bag made with 850 fill down. Heat can easily be lost through the zipped area of a sleeping bag, an insulated zip baffle (behind the zip) helps reduce heat loss.

All down lands on a sort of continuum of efficiency that measures how much loft the fibers have. This “fill power” is measured by filling a cylinder with one ounce of down and taking its weight, landing it somewhere on a scale that typically runs from 600 all the way to 900 for premium goose downs.
